Ghost Army (23rd & 3133rd) Roster:

This searchable database of soldiers who served in the Ghost Army has been carefully constructed from a variety of wartime rosters, supplemented with years of painstaking research. It is a work in progress. The goal is to appropriately remember every soldier who served in the Ghost Army. The database includes those who served in the 23rd Headquarters Special Troops, which operated in northern Europe; the 3133rd Signal Service Company, which operated independently in Italy; and selected soldiers from the Army Experimental Station and the 12th US Army Group Special Plans Branch, both of which were deeply involved in the deception effort. There are full bios for 465 of the soldiers, and work continues to create more.
